Artist Biography For Swamp Dogg

Swamp Dogg Born Jerry Williams Jr. On The 14th Of July 1942 Is Certainly One Of The Most Eccentric People Associated With American Deep-Soul Music. Described As “Wilson Pickett Meets Frank Zappa In A Bad Mood ” Swamp Has Also Been Infamous For His Idiosyncratic And Odd Album Covers His Association With The Anti-Vietnam Movement Also Allegedly Put Him On Nixon’s Enemies List . Swamp Released Many Albums Over His Long Career On Numerous Record-Labels Many Of Them Indie Often Leading To Next To No Promotion For His Releases And Keeping Him Firmly A Cult Musical Figure. Despite His Own Music's Cult-Status Swamp Has Wrote Hits For Gene Pitney Johnny Paycheck And A Host Of Others As Well As Producing Numerous Artists . His Music Has Been Sampled By Many Hip-Hop Artists Such As Talib Kweli And Jurassic 5. He Is Still Recording To This Day His Latest Album Released In 2007 Is Titled Resurrection.
